Spandau Ballet’s Martin Kemp praises X Factor’s Rylan Clark & Ella Henderson – Tulisa supports Jade Ellis
Spandau Ballet star Martin Kemp has given his backing to camp singer Rylan Clark.
The X Factor hopeful faced quite the bashing from judge Gary Barlow after he sang the band’s hit record ‘Gold’ on the ITV live show earlier this evening, but Martin thought the version was actually quite good.
Gaz blasted Clark and his fellow judges saying:
“I said no to you at the first audition which means [pointing at judges] you should all be ashamed of yourself. Nicole, you had five amazing singers in your judges houses and you chose Rylan?’
However Kemp was more positive and took to Twitter to praise the former model, writing:
“#xfactor. Rylan…..well done dude…. Great version……!”
That’s Gary told!
It seems that Martin is also a Ella Henderson fan and the former Celebrity Big Brother housemate praised the 16 year old singer’s version of Rule The World too, tweeting:
‘#xfactor Ella you are the best……… You’re on your way! Loved it! Beautiful!’
Meanwhile, Tulisa Contostavlos has insisted that there is only so much she can do to help her X Factor contestants.
The former N Dubz star loved Jade Ellis’ performance on tonight’s show but hit back at a viewer who claimed that the mum of one could be in trouble on tomorrow’s results show, because she has had less coverage in the press.
Contostavlos insisted that her responsibility to the singers only stretches so far, explaining:
“At the end of the day, even though it’s my category, everyone has their chance on the stage to shine and they have to do everything in their ability to shine up there.”
Speaking on The Xtra Factor she added:
“Whoever is meant to stay in the competition is meant to stay and as much as I love all three of my girls, I’ve got to leave it to them, I can’t change the press attention or who the media is more drawn to. They have got to show what they can do up there. I think Jade really proved herself up there tonight. I think she sounded amazing, she looked amazing, and that’s all she can do.
“Hopefully that is enough for the public to warm to her and take her through to the next round.”
